Mets Beat Cardinals 5-4: David Freese & Jon Jay Each Double & Drive One Run In; Kevin Siegrist Strikes One Out Over One Hitless/Scoreless Inning

Individual Highlights:
Matt Holliday 1-for-4 with two runs, one strikeout, and grounded into one double play.
Allen Craig 2-for-4 with one RBI, one run, two strikeouts, and assisted in two double plays.
Yadier Molina 1-for-4 with one RBI, assisted in one double play, and allowed one stolen base.
David Freese 1-for-3 with one double, one two-out RBI, one walk, two strikeouts, and assisted in one double play.
Jon Jay 1-for-3 with one double, one two-out RBI, one walk, and one strikeout.
Joe Kelly entered in the sixth and pitched one inning.  He allowed one hit and no runs.  (p-s:10-7)(g/f:1-2)
Keith Butler entered in the seventh and pitched one inning.  He allowed one hit, no runs, and struck one out. (p-s:15-9)(g/f:0-2)
Kevin Siegrist entered in the eighth and pitched one inning.  He allowed no hits or runs, and struck one out.  (p-s:12-10)(g/f:0-1)

Rough Outing:
Pete Kozma 0-for-3 with one strikeout and assisted in one double play.
Matt Adams 0-for-1 with one strikeout.
Jake Westbrook started and pitched five innings.  He allowed eight hits, five runs (three earned), one walk, and hit one batter for the losing decision (2-2).  0-for-2 with one strikeout at the plate.  (p-s:93-58)(g/f:11-2)
